Putumayo Province

The Putumayo Province is one of the eight provinces in the Loreto Region of Peru. The capital of the province is the town of San Antonio del Estrecho.

History

It was created by Law N° 30186, in May 5, 2014, in President Ollanta Humala's term.

Political division

The province is divided into four districts.

  1. Putumayo
  2. Rosa Panduro
  3. Yaguas
  4. Teniente Manuel Clavero
